A `4:1` molar mixture of `He` and `CH_(4)` is contained in a vessel at `20 bar` pressure. Due to a hole in the vessel, the gas mixture leaks out. What is the composition of the mixture effusing out initially?

Text Solution

Verified by Experts

The molar ratio of `He:CH_(4)=4:1`
`"Partial pressure of He"=(4)/(4+1)xx20="16 bar"`
`"Partial pressure of "CH_(4)=(1)/(4+1)xx20="4 bar"`
`"Now, "(V_(He))/(V_(CH_(4)))=(p_(He))/(p_(CH_(4)))xxsqrt((M_(CH_(4)))/(M_(He)))`
Since, time of effusion is same,
`(r_(He))/(r_(CH_(4)))=(p_(He))/(p_(CH_(4)))xxsqrt((M_(CH_(4)))/(M_(He)))`
`=(16)/(4)xxsqrt((16)/(4))=8`
`therefore" Molar ratio of mixture initially effusing out is"`
`He:CH_(4)=8:1`
